When 25-year-old Jelani Day vanished in August 2021, his body was later found floating in the Illinois River, miles from where he was last seen. The official cause of death was ruled drowning, but disturbing findings from a second autopsy—including missing organs—led his family to suspect foul play. Compounding their suspicion? The location where Jelani was found: Peru, Illinois, a town with a dark history as a 'sundown town'. This week on After Dark, we delve into the haunting case of Jelani Day and explore the chilling legacy of sundown towns across America. How does this history of racial exclusion impact modern investigations, and what happens when the official story doesn't match the evidence?
